Sha256: 688226ea8115a56bd7b2c037eace1cdfcde6e46a039bc17514041c7f73e58317

Contents?: true

Size: 257 Bytes

Versions: 3

Compression:

Stored size: 257 Bytes

Contents

#Subclass for gui elements.
class PulseAudio::Gui
  #Autoloader for subclasses.
  def self.const_missing(name)
    require "#{File.dirname(__FILE__)}/../gui/#{name.to_s.downcase}/#{name.to_s.downcase}.rb"
    return PulseAudio::Gui.const_get(name)
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
pulseaudio-0.0.5 include/pulseaudio_gui.rb
pulseaudio-0.0.4 include/pulseaudio_gui.rb
pulseaudio-0.0.3 include/pulseaudio_gui.rb